How many molecules are contained in 0.254 moles of diarsenic trioxide

1 Answer

4 votes

Answer:

1.53 × 10²³ molecules As₂O₃

Step-by-step explanation:

Step 1: Define

Diarsenic Trioxide - As₂O₃

Avagadro's number: 6.02 × 10²³ atoms, molecules, formula units, etc.

Step 2: Use Dimensional Analysis


0.254 \hspace{3} mol \hspace{3} As_2O_3(\frac{6.02(10)^(23) \hspace{3} molecules \hspace{3} As_2O_3}{1 \hspace{3} mol \hspace{3} As_2O_3} ) = 1.52908 × 10²³ molecules As₂O₃

Step 3: Simplify

We have 3 sig figs.

1.52908 × 10²³ molecules As₂O₃ ≈ 1.53 × 10²³ molecules As₂O₃
